A
pleasant
open
site
with
a
scattering
of
trees
that
allow
views
in
all
directions.
It's
a
lovely
setting.
Caravans
are
well
spaced
and
easy
access
for
setting
up.
It's
a
pity
it's
not
open
in
winter!
The
toilet
block
and
facilities
are
decent
and
kept
clean.
It's
early
September
and
we've
not
had
to
queue
for
the
toilets/
showers
although
there's
potential
for
queueing
at
busy
times
as
only
3
showers
in
both
male
and
female
washrooms.
The
wifi
isn't
up
too
much
and
kept
dropping
out
every
few
minutes
but
4g
data
signal
was
fine
on
Vodafone
and
BT
sims.
At
the
bottom
of
the
site
there's
access
to
Thirlstane
Castle
drive
that
gives
access
to
walks
suitable
for
dogs
and
the
castle
itself.
If
you
drop
onto
the
drive
and
head
toward
the
Castle
there's
a
'cross
road'.
Turn
right
and
head
toward
a
bridge
at
the
bottom.
Just
before
the
bridge
go
through
a
5
bar
gate
on
the
left
and
you're
on
the
"Lauder
Loop"
walk
made
up
of
mown
grass
walkways
along
the
riverside
and
a
gravelled
road
at
the
town
end.
This
takes
about
35
mins
from
the
site
to
the
town
near
the
Co-op.
We've
really
enjoyed
staying
here
and
found
it
a
good
area
for
visiting
historic
sites
in
all
directions.
